Battery powered fish tape
11349284 · 2022-05-31 · ·

A powered fish tape having a rotatable drum is described for pulling electrical wires through conduit or other enclosed regions. The fish tape utilizes an electric motor and a gear assembly for extending or retracting the fish tape and wires attached thereto. The fish tape includes a powered mode and a manual mode. When placed in the manual mode, an operator may manually rotate the drum to extend or retract the fish tape.

REPAIRING TOOL FOR ELECTRIC WIRE THREADING HEAD
20220161340 · 2022-05-26 ·

A repairing tool for an electric wire threading head for pressing and squeezing a drawing-in wire of the electric wire includes a first holding part, a second holding part opposite to the first holding part, and two positioning bolts for fastening the first holding part and the second holding part. A first half screw hole and a second half screw hole are protrudingly formed on the first holding part and the second holding part to form a complete screw hole. The drawing-in wire is pressed and squeezed through the positive rotation or reverse rotation of the repairing tool to form an external screw thread part and increase a screw thread area, and the surface of the external screw thread part is applied with instant dry adhesive and rotated into a pulling head, so that the drawing-in wire is closely adhered to the pulling head and tensile strength is improved.

Multifiber invisible optical drop cable and methods for routing optical fibers within a multi-dwelling unit

The present disclosure relates to a process by which an optical fiber drop cable is created and routed in a multiple dwelling unit (“MDU”). The optical fiber drop cable is formed with a feeding tool, and the optical fiber drop cable includes a tube having optical fibers enclosed within the tube. The feeding tool creates a slit within the tube through which optical fibers are fed and thereby inserted into the tube along the tube's length. Once the tube exits the feeding tool with the optical fibers enclosed (thereby forming the optical fiber drop cable), the optical fiber drop cable is then routed into an individual dwelling unit of the MDU by a transition assembly including a transition plug and a routing plug that leads an optical fiber from an exterior of the individual dwelling unit to a subscriber termination point in an interior of the individual dwelling unit.

Cable positioning assembly and pulling system
11735894 · 2023-08-22 · ·

A cable pulling system and associated method are shown. Examples include positioning joints that allows a pulling boom to move up or down and side to side, while maintaining alignment of a pulling cable between pulleys. Example methods include positioning a pulling boom within a conduit box and pulling an electrical cable through a conduit into the conduit box.

Telescoping Cable Pulling Device
20220131349 · 2022-04-28 ·

The present invention relates to a telescopic cable and wire-pulling device. The device allows an user to easily pull and install cables in high places, such as a ceiling, without risk of injuries. The cable-pulling device comprises an elongated telescopic pole having a plurality of telescoping segments for adjusting the length of the pole. Each telescoping segment is six feet in length, and can be extended or retracted using slip locks or any other similar telescoping locking mechanism. The device further has a hook on the distal end and a mechanical trigger on the proximal end. The mechanical trigger is depressed to actuate and control the hook for gripping a wire or a cable for pulling down and/or installing the wire or cable at a desired place.

COMPRESSIBLE CONDULET DEVICES, ASSEMBLIES, SYSTEMS AND METHODS FOR ELECTRICAL RACEWAY FABRICATION

A condulet assembly for fabricating a rigid or intermediate metal conduit raceway of an electrical system is provided. The condulet assembly includes a gasket and a condulet including a condulet body and a mouth with an interior ridge positioned circumferentially along an interior of the mouth wall. The interior ridge includes a plurality of projections configured to form a plurality of indentations circumferentially around an exterior of the metal conduit and engage the metal conduit at the indentations when the mouth is compressed with the metal conduit received therein. The gasket is sized to circumscribe the conduit and includes a ring body and a first lip, wherein the ring body and the first lip deform and seal a gap between the interior of the mouth wall and the exterior of the metal conduit when the mouth is compressed with the metal conduit received therein.

Fish Stick Assembly
20220140578 · 2022-05-05 ·

A fish stick includes a light emitting component, such as a lighted tip, near the leading end of the fish stick. The lighted tip includes a curved lens that directs some light around an attachment piece at the end of the fish stick and generally in the forward direction parallel to the longitudinal axis of the fish stick. The fish stick may be made of a phosphorescent material and stored in a lit container with an LED and reflective surfaces. The fish stick may be made of multiple rods that are threadably engaged with each other and include a spring biasing element that increases the coefficient of friction between the threads of the rods. The fish stick may also be made of multiple rods that are threadably engaged with each other via collars.

LINE PULLING SYSTEMS AND DEVICES
20220029392 · 2022-01-27 ·

The disclosed technology includes a line pulling system having a chassis configured to support a line pulling drum. The line pulling drum can receive a line and a motor can be configured to rotate the line pulling drum in a first direction to cause the line to wind around the line pulling drum and in a second direction to facilitate removal of the line from the line pulling drum. The line pulling system can include a driven element, a driving element, and a coupling ring that can be configured to transition between an engaged position and a disengaged position. When in the engaged position, the coupling ring can couple the driving element to the driven element to cause a torque applied by the motor to be transferred to the line pulling drum. When in the disengaged position, the coupling ring can uncouple the driving element from the driven element.

Optical fibre deployment

A deployable device including a deployable member. The deployable member includes an optical fibre. The deployable member is stowed at the device in a first wound configuration and arranged to be deployed from the device to a second unwound configuration within a well. In examples, the deployable device is configured such that, when unwound, the deployable member has a propensity to adhere to a wall within the well. In examples, the deployable member includes at least a first length and second length, the first and second lengths having different mechanical properties.

Apparatus for pushing conductors into conduit and other structures

An apparatus and methods for pushing conductors into conduit and other structures are disclosed. The apparatus (“pusher”) can include rollers to apply a pushing force to one or more conductors or bundles of conductors. One or more rollers can be coupled to a drive mechanism. The pusher is configured to pull conductors or bundles of conductors off of one or more spools, and push the conductors or bundles of conductors without de-bundling or sorting the conductors. The conductors can be fed through the pusher in any format including side-by-side, vertical on top of one another, twisted together, or other formats. The pusher can include a guiding device that is configured to route the conductors from the pusher to a conduit through which the conductors are being pushed or pulled.
